Virat Kohli’s ODI form against South Africa

Kohli’s recent performances in the ODI format have been nothing short of sensational. In the India vs South Africa series in late 2025, he topped the run charts with 302 runs at a high strike rate and consistency, demonstrating a powerful, aggressive approach in his batting. He was named Player of the Series, leading India’s offense with often commanding skill and intent.

Highlight performances included a stunning 135 in the 1st ODI against South Africa, which helped India secure a 17-run win and showcased his ability to anchor large totals.

Just days later, Kohli continued his run of form with a 53rd ODI century in the second match of that series, underscoring that he remains one of the best in the world even in the later stages of his career.
